帮助中心帮助中心
将世界坐标转换为网格索引
Ij = world2grid(map,xy)
例子
ij= world2grid (地图,xy)转换世界坐标数组,xy,到一个网格索引数组,ij在[行上校]格式。
ij= world2grid (地图,xy)
ij
地图
xy
[行上校]
全部折叠
创建一个10 × 10米大小的空地图。
map = occuancymap (10,10,10);
使用新的概率值更新特定世界位置的占用率,并显示地图。
X = [1.2;2.3;3.4;4.5;5.6);Y = [5.0;4.0;3.0;2.0;1.0); pvalues = [0.2; 0.4; 0.6; 0.8; 1]; updateOccupancy(map,[x y],pvalues) figure show(map)
对已占用区域以0.5米为半径进行充气。较大的占用值会覆盖较小的占用值。
膨胀(地图,0.5)图显示(地图)
从世界位置中获取网格位置。
Ij = world2grid(map,[x y]);
为网格位置设置占用值。
setOccupancy(地图,ij(5、1),“网格”数字展示(地图)
occupancyMap
mapLayer
multiLayerMap
映射表示,指定为occupancyMap,mapLayer,或multiLayerMap对象。
世界坐标,指定为n的-by-2矩阵[xy]对,n是世界坐标的个数。
[xy]
数据类型:双
双
网格索引,返回为n的-by-2矩阵[我j]对[行上校]格式,n是网格位置的数量。网格单元格的位置从网格的左上角开始计数。
[我j]
R2019b引入
binaryOccupancyMap
grid2world
您有这个示例的修改版本。要使用编辑打开此示例吗?
你点击了一个对应于这个MATLAB命令的链接:
在MATLAB命令窗口中输入该命令来运行该命令。Web浏览器不支持MATLAB命令。万博1manbetx
选择一个网站,在可用的地方获得翻译的内容,并查看当地的活动和优惠。根据您所在的位置,我们建议您选择:.
您也可以从以下列表中选择一个网站:
选择中国站点(中文或英文)以获得最佳站点性能。其他MathWorks国家站点没有针对您所在位置的访问进行优化。
联系当地办事处